This September, the Golden State Storm will be diving into the innovative creativity that flows throughout the Bay Area. In doing so, our tables will be set up at two street festivals that foster connection and the bay’s vibrant culture: Oakland First Fridays and Sunday Streets San Francisco. Additionally, catch us repping Girls High School Flag Football at the Wilcox Chargers Showdown, September 26–27!
Oakland First Fridays- 9/5/2025
Join the movement and visit the Golden State Storm’s first tabling event at the Oakland First Fridays street festival. On September 5th, Oakland’s 27th and Telegraph Avenue will be decorated by local artists, vendors, and organizations including the Storm. Between 5-9:30 P.M., spin the wheel and win a prize: from stickers to wristbands and everything in between!
Sunday Streets San Francisco- 9/21/2025
See that bright Berkeley Blue and California Gold? That’s the Golden State Storm’s table among the vibrant community that is San Francisco. With 1.4 miles of car-free space in the Western Addition of San Francisco, locals can walk the streets from 12 to 4 P.M. on September 21st. If you missed our table at Oakland First Fridays, we will be bringing all the same gear: giveaway items, prize wheel, lanyards, and more so that you can rep the Storm!
The Charger Showdown- 9/26-27/2025
The Storm’s mission is to empower women and girls of all ages to excel at football. As the sport has grown in popularity across the country, it has taken a special root in the Bay Area. On September 26th and 27th, the Golden State Storm will be attending The Charger Showdown: a high school girls’ flag football tournament located at Wilcox High School. The wheel will once again be present so that anyone can earn giveaway items. Teams participating in the tournament will all receive welcome boxes from the Golden State Storm containing special giveaway items.
